the last time I needed to do this, I just drilled a piece of CRS rod axially
and brazed the wrench into the hole and then put the result into a piece of
dowel for a handle. You can skip the brazing and just use epoxy, you can
use a set screw, you can probably buy something ready made - you don't need
anything fancy....

in the past, when I've wanted to cut an interior groove, I've made a tool
from an allen wrench - it's good steel and will take a great edge
